This encounter between two teams aspiring to snatch a European spot – Balzan and Gzira United finished in a goalless draw.

In the opening period, Gzira had a greater volume of play but this was countered by the persistence of Balzan after the change of ends. In the first half, most of the play was in midfield and rather predictable. Towards the end, Balzan had a couple of chances but goalkeeper Justin Haber was confident saving the Gżira lines. Generally, Balzan looked a better bet to sneak away with a goal.

For this match, Nenad Sljivic was preferred to Milos Lepovic but Carlos Eduardo de Fiori Mendes (Kadu) was still missing through injury. On the other hand, Gzira had Rodolfo Soares missing for this match with Roderick Briffa and Myles Beerman starting on the bench.

In the 5th minute, a dangerous corner taken by Steven Pisani was cleared by the Gzira rearguard.

In the 13th minute, goalkeeper Justin Harber turned into a corner a header by Alfred Effiong after connecting a cross from the right flank by Ivan Bozovic.

Gzira’s first action came just past the half hour. In the 32nd minute, Nikolai Muscat served Andrew Cohen who subsequently set Zachary Scerri whose shot was deflected into a corner.

Gzira’s best chance came a minute later when a Nikolai Muscat saw his grounder from the edge of the area saved into a corner by goalkeeper Sean Mintoff.

Gzira insisted and on the 38th minute, Clifford Gatt Baldacchino found Haruna Garba who dribbled past his opponent but his shot went way over the bar.

In stoppage time Gzira were awarded a free kick from just outside the area following a foul by Aleksandar Kosoric on Justin Mengolo. From an ideal position, Andrew Cohen sent the ball wide.

On resumption, in the 53rd minute, Ricardo Correa Duarte dribbled his way in the area but no one from his teammates was there to connect his low cross.

Balzan had a good chance to open the score in the 66th minute. Steven Pisani connected a long ball sent by Paul Fenech and played the ball back to Uros Ljubomirac but from an ideal position, his shot finished high over the crossbar.

And in the 71st minute Andrew Cohen dribbled past Ricardo Correa Duarte finding Nikolai Muscat whose shot was blocked by a defender. The rebound fell to Zachary Scerri but his shot was blocked again.

In the 83rd minute goalkeeper Justin Haber had to stretch to tip into a corner a cross-shot by Ricardo Correa Duarte.

In the 86th minute, Gzira protested for a penalty following contact in the area on Haruna Garba but the referee waved play on.

And just a minute later Justin Haber saved the day for his team when he splendidly turned a shot, from inside the area, by Ricardo Correa Duarte over the bar.
